**Ticket: Config drift between load-test and prod checkout**

While load testing the Pellwick checkout flow, we found the perf environment has diverged from production: different timeout and retry settings, so our numbers don't reflect reality. New folks, note that perf is supposed to mirror prod exactly. We need to reconcile before the next test window. For reference, production currently runs with these values.

service settings:
[kelax]
team = caswyn
access_code = ac_c41040
owner = briius.praix
host = kelax.qirvanlabs.corp
port = 9200
peer = sormir.halixhq.internal
salt = f8d36025
pin = 3766

## Changed defaults

Heads up: the Ledgerline tax-rate lookup cache now defaults to a 15-minute TTL instead of 24 hours. Turns out rates in the Veldt County sandbox were going stale mid-demo, which was embarrassing. Eviction is now LRU rather than FIFO, and the cache warms on boot. If you're reviewing, check that nothing hardcodes the old TTL. The new defaults land as follows.

deployment values, bajop-taweg:
holwyn:
  log_level: debug
  metrics_host: metrics.holwyn.zemvarsys.internal
  pool_size: 32

Hi team,

Before I hand off the 3.2 release, please note the humidity sensor drift reported on Verdana controllers in the Elmbrook trial site. Drift exceeds 4% after roughly ten days of continuous operation; firmware 3.2.1 adds an automatic recalibration cycle every 72 hours. Support should advise growers to install 3.2.1 and trigger a manual recalibration once. The hotfix bundle must be verified before distribution, so I'm including the signing key used for the 3.2.1 packages below.

release key, fahof-yagap: bky3_m5d

# The nightly reindex pushes the full document set from Corpusbay
# into the Searchlyn cluster between 02:00 and 04:00. Partial runs
# are not supported; a failed run must be restarted from scratch.
# Mention any reindex failures at the weekly eng sync so capacity
# planning stays accurate. The client below authenticates against
# the internal indexing service using the key below.

API key for yagag-fawif: zpat4_Gful